Health Tips for College Students

As a college student, balancing health and wellbeing with social commitments is difficult and can lead to health problems. However, by following these simple health tips you can effectively avoid these problems and maintain a healthy lifestyle.

Keep fit & Stay Active

Keeping fit at college doesn’t mean becoming a body builder or an Olympic athlete, it simply means maintaining a healthy fitness level. As little as eating a balanced diet and regularly walking can be enough to keep you feeling fresh and healthy.

Drink lots of water during the day

Although the realms of academia do not require much physical exertion, the brain still uses a lot of water and so it is essential to keep it hydrated during the day to avoid headaches.

Sleep is Golden

Sleep is an essential part of a healthy lifestyle and a lack of it can result in a slower metabolic rate as well as causing lapses in concentration. It is advised that a person should have a minimum of 8 hours sleep in any given 24 hour expanse of time. This may prove taxing when combined with the hectic lifestyle of a college student.
